Output 43cc4303cd4ee83d45e67975491d346243a0fb363e9d9b1c66b5a4b8ebbbf5c5:31

value
1526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 caf8149aef9ebb7f8508d33692e167c69c6c9bcdb5edf28034aaaaad5ecee568
address
bc1petupfxh0n6ahlpgg6vmf9ct8c6wxex7dkhkl9qp542426hkwu45qfsdca0
transaction
43cc4303cd4ee83d45e67975491d346243a0fb363e9d9b1c66b5a4b8ebbbf5c5
spent
true